Type
ORACLE
Validation date
2024-11-20 13:45: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(37 B)

{
  "uco": {
    "eur": 0.01746,
    "usd": 0.01844
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

0001032AE40922AF811B684A82E5F3FE2FD51EFB8DFDC9615F34336DDC42C91AB578

Previous signature

97D72C2A56BFEA64071B1085D3EC56E52F759BDC6D301402A93FF86F5216B3B319C45EA43CAFA0934099E9167FC21F9F1769B99EAC9D1574000085712873D70A

Origin signature

30460221008297AEE2BA96C78C6AE8822AC8D52B3BDADB143C0B4EA025E86C4FB9C7978CB1022100E0F18ABE5ACE3232AF26692FA71A9D74638465E3004A7CA9B92460B99ED8888F

Proof of work

01010450394547CF7F027C1683566211C25DCE4991D169A5681932773C76A9CEF588E10CE6054B467BB9914482DAEFA5ADD5C0720D62BE4A572FB8E3051393F258B4D5

Proof of integrity

0097DCE2C16482424F9083DD7B16790C0008570D6AFF951A85CBBD3CB8EB570A18

Coordinator signature

2CBA6D8810D1C68F1E6856DA322F3E9CE36310AAA457AC533626D899B70A2A9DD65D0D50580C6CEA0B20D5A74F83B2147D63802CBE023E492A45BF256364E808

Validator #1 public key

00011518CD02E2B0009F828843512538A3F44A9CB493EB5E288376E4E45AD727AB3E

Validator #1 signature

98C4A0493CF868B454B497C5655C148618CBF6E8CD00DC5DDEBEFB6F7236BC944007E74D5262178BC17C7B125C055D51DBB221F09A43F5FC3E6152D5A545930C

Validator #2 public key

0001AA2CB2D202420DADFCF965225B9F0493D1F148F07850C02BD27BD58234E9E58D

Validator #2 signature

3F581585C9A22ED7A9F722474490147FC9A4FBC5338D7D6271D3948B1224A65913478A89AE8543F22BC1DB80E0A142D7A68747A901E532B87E8F77B7C5F4010C